Typical Setbacks and How to Prevent Them
Many players engaging in games often encounter widespread physical injuries . These can include a range of pulled muscles and ligament tears to stress fractures and head injuries . Luckily , many of these can be minimized through proper warm-up routines , regular conditioning , employing correct protective wear, and giving close attention to your body’s signals. Additionally, sufficient recovery and hydration are essential for staying safe .
Getting Back from a Sports Injury : A Detailed Approach
Recovering properly from a sports harm can appear challenging, but adhering to a methodical approach helps crucial. Initially, prioritize inactivity and protecting the injured area. This typically involves applying a brace and avoiding pressure activities. Next, start with gentle range-of-motion exercises, as prescribed by a medical professional. As soreness subsides, gradually Sports Injuries introduce muscle-strengthening exercises. Finally, return to sport-specific activities, following the advice of your expert.

Understanding and Treating ACL Tears
An anterior cruciate ligament injury is a frequent sports problem that frequently happens in the joint . This generally stems from a abrupt change in direction , such as during exercise. Identification usually involves a checkup and X-rays, such as an scan. Care might involve therapy and devices to surgical repair to rebuild the torn ligament . Positive healing requires aspects including the severity of the tear , the person’s overall health and dedication to a rehabilitation program and the aftercare .
Beyond the Hurt : Dealing the Mental Impacts of Athletic Injuries
While physical healing from a sports problem is essential , it’s vitally important to acknowledge that the emotional toll can be just as profound . Numerous athletes struggle with thoughts of disappointment and loss – not just of their sporting prowess, but also of their sense of self . This can manifest as sadness , nervousness, or potentially problems relaxing. It’s essential to obtain support from any counselor or sports psychologist to work through these difficulties and return to the sport with a strong mindset .

Return to Play After a Sports Injury: A Safe and Effective Approach
Navigating a safe recovery to sporting activity following a sports-related setback requires a careful and structured strategy. Rushing back the court prematurely can cause re-injury, prolonging the healing period. A comprehensive program should feature a stepwise review of function and strength – beginning with gentle exercises and advancing to realistic training only when ready. This typically involves close communication with a healthcare specialist such as a physical trainer and often includes objective criteria for moving forward. Consider these key elements:
